Output ec95f5be5bc76514fa488bf4a66737dc864999c89e5e241180bad8319ef564aa:5

value
619671675
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 82cccb004703f8e92f280db3ecfdd4c4205eb1dd OP_EQUALVERIFY OP_CHECKSIG
address
1CvcBCnUXTB9eFBboSodzBqo44eQv9p6Zx
transaction
ec95f5be5bc76514fa488bf4a66737dc864999c89e5e241180bad8319ef564aa
spent
true